Step 3: Prepare to Cut the Keychain Shapes in Cricut Design Space

First, select “On Mat” for how you’ll upload your materials to Design Space.

mat preview scre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Then click on each mat in the Mat Preview screen and toggle the MIRROR button to ON (green). This is because faux leather and heat transfer vinyl cut in reverse (face down) on the cutting mat.

mat preview scre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ut
mat preview scre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ut
mat preview scre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

After you’ve mirrored each mat, repeat clicking on each mat and drag the shapes on each mat away from the edges and away from each other slightly.

mat preview scre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

On the faux leather layer mat, make a note of what size faux leather you need to place on your mat to cut the keychain base shape out completely with a little room to spare.

For this project and cutting with a Cricut Maker, I need a piece of faux leather about 3 inches wide and a little under 9 inches tall.

Step 4: Make Material Selections

Choose the material selections you’ll use to cut each mat. I always cut the faux leather mat first.

I use the Faux Leather (Paper Thin) setting with “More” pressure for the faux leather mat.

If you don’t have this faux leather material setting as a favorite, click “Browse All Materials” to search for it and select it.

material selection scre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Note for Explore Air 2 users:  Cricut Explore Air 2 users will need to turn the dial to “Custom” before choosing Faux Leather (Paper Thin).

material selection screen while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Use the material setting recommended by your vinyl manufacturer for your vinyl.

I use the Vinyl or Washi Sheet setting with “Default” pressure for my regular vinyl mats, and the Glitter Vinyl setting with “Default” pressure for my glitter HTV mats.

If you are using Siser Glitter HTV like I do, I find it’s best to repeat the cut one time before unloading the mat.

Step 5: Cut the Faux Leather and Vinyl Mats

Cut a piece of faux leather just slightly larger than the size shown in the mat preview screen.

cutting faux leather while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Place the faux leather pretty side down on a purple Cricut Strong Grip mat in the location shown on the mat preview screen.

Press the faux leather down to the mat well with your hands or roll over it with a brayer. Then put blue painter’s tape around on all sides.

cutting faux leather while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Make sure the white “star wheels” on the roller bar are pushed off to the side so the wheels don’t make indentations in your material.

Load the mat into the Cricut and begin the cut.

Once the cut is complete, BEFORE unloading the mat, use a sharp weeding tool to check and see if the cut is complete.

If not, press the C button again to repeat the cut. You can repeat the cut as many times as necessary as long as you haven’t unloaded the mat.

cutting faux leather while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

When the cut is complete, unload the mat and remove the keychain shape. You can trim any stray fuzz with small curved scissors.

cutting faux leather while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ut
cutting faux leather while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Repeat the cutting process on the Heat Transfer Vinyl mats using a Standard Grip green cutting mat and the recommended cut settings for your particular vinyl.

cutting vinyl while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Remove the cut vinyl from the mat and weed away the excess vinyl.

Trim apart any shapes for the front and back of each side of the keychain, being careful not to trim apart the shapes that have been attached in the SVG to make placement easy.

For example, in the layer in the photo below, don’t trim apart the three light pink popsicle line shapes, keep them connected for easy placement.

Step 6: Assemble the Popsicle Faux Leather Keychain

Remember to refer to the Layering Guide for this project to see which layers to press in what order.

I press vinyl to faux leather using a Cricut EasyPress Mini on the “low” setting (one green bar). You can also use a traditional EasyPress set to 255-265 degrees.

Place the first vinyl layer onto the faux leather layer on a heat pressing pad.

Then cover with a piece of Teflon sheet, parchment paper, or butcher paper.

heat pressing vinyl while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ut
heat pressing vinyl while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Press for about 10 seconds. After 10 seconds, remove the cover sheet and carefully try to peel up the clear vinyl cover sheet. If it peels up easily, remove it.

If the vinyl is pulling up, place the clear vinyl cover layer back down and repeat pressing for 5-7 seconds. Repeat this process until the vinyl adheres to the faux leather well.

Once the first vinyl layer is well pressed onto the faux leather keychain shape, repeat with the other vinyl layers in order.

heat pressing vinyl while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Then repeat the pressing on the other side of the keychain.

pressed keychain while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

PRO TIP: When both sides of the keychain have all the vinyl layers applied, place the warm faux leather keychain under your pressing pad or something flat for a minute or two to help it cool flat.

Thread a 1.25″ keyring onto the center of the connected faux leather keychain shape. You can do this step either before you heat press your vinyl, or after.

attaching keyring while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Now it’s time to glue the faux leather keychain together.

I’m using Fabri-Tac glue, but you can use any good fabric glue or craft glue that spreads easily and in a thin, even layer, like Bearly Art Glue.

Place the connected faux leather keychain shape pretty side down on your work surface. Spread glue evenly onto the back of one side only, avoiding the center connector shape.

gluing while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Fold over the top half of the keychain onto the bottom half. Carefully line up the front and back edges and press together. The edges will not stick together right now which is normal.

glued keychain while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

The next important step will make sure we get a flat keychain with an almost seamless edge.

PRO TIP: Place the glued keychain under something heavy like a book for several hours to let the glue dry well.

pressing glued keychain under a book while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

After several hours, remove you keychain from the book and examine the glued edges. If there are any open areas, use a glue with a precision tip like Bearly Art Glue to seal up the edges.

glued edge of keychain while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Next, to attach an optional faux suede tassel, use flat nose jewelry making pliers to open a 10mm jump ring.

attaching a tassel while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Connect the jump ring to the tassel loop and then attach it to the keyring. Close the jump ring securely.

attaching a tassel while making Summer Popsicle Faux Leather Keychains with a Cricut

Q: What Cricut is best for cutting faux leather?
A: The good news is there is no “best” Cricut for cutting faux leather. You can cut faux leather with any of the five current Cricut machines – the Cricut Maker, the Cricut Maker 3, the Cricut Explore Air 2, the Cricut Explore 3, and even the Cricut Joy. That’s because you can cut faux leather with a Cricut using the standard Fine Point Blade that comes with each of these machines.

Q: What setting on Cricut do I need to cut faux leather?
A: I use the Faux Leather (Paper Thin) setting with “More” pressure to cut faux leather with any of the five current Cricut machines. I use the standard Fine Point Blade and repeat the cut as needed before unloading the mat.
